Budgeting plays a crucial role in achieving a stylish and trendy wardrobe without breaking the bank. The key is finding a balance between cost and style, and there are several ways to do so.
One strategy is to shop during sales and discounts. Keep an eye out for seasonal promotions and end-of-season clearance sales, where you can find stylish pieces at a fraction of the original price.
Another approach is to embrace second-hand shopping. Thrift stores and online platforms offer a wide range of pre-loved clothing items that are still in great condition. You can find unique and trendy pieces that fit your style, all while saving money.
Additionally, consider clothing rental services for special occasions. Instead of purchasing an expensive outfit that you may only wear once, renting allows you to access high-quality designer items for a fraction of the price.

Maximizing Your Wardrobe Without Breaking The Bank
Assessing and reusing existing pieces is a key strategy when it comes to fashion on a budget. Take a close look at your current wardrobe and determine which items can be mixed and matched to create new outfits. Don’t be afraid to get creative and experiment with different combinations.
Seasonal shopping strategies are also important for maximizing your wardrobe without spending a fortune. Instead of buying trendy pieces that may go out of style quickly, focus on timeless classics that can be worn year after year. Look for versatile items that can be easily layered or dressed up or down.
When it comes to shopping sales and discounts, timing is everything. Keep an eye out for end-of-season sales when retailers are looking to clear out their inventory. Sign up for newsletters or follow your favorite brands on social media to stay informed about special promotions and exclusive discounts.

Diy And Customization: Personal Style On A Dime
DIY and Customization: Personal Style on a Dime
Looking to update your wardrobe without breaking the bank? With some basic sewing and alteration tutorials, you can easily create a personalized style that reflects your uniqueness. Whether it’s hemming a pair of pants or taking in a loose blouse, mastering these simple techniques allows you to make the most of your existing wardrobe.
Not confident with a needle and thread? No worries! Another great way to add a personal touch to your outfits is through accessory crafting and personalization. From creating your own statement necklaces to customizing bracelets, there are endless possibilities to enhance your look without spending a fortune.
If you’re feeling adventurous, why not try upcycling clothes for a refreshed look? Give new life to old garments by transforming them into something entirely different. From turning jeans into shorts to repurposing a dress into a skirt, you’ll be amazed at what a little imagination and creativity can do.
